Meeting notes — awards night trophy engraving (excerpt)

The committee confirmed that all fourteen trophies for the Bramleigh Awards Night will be engraved by Silverquill Engravers of Thornby. Records team: please finalise the winners list by Tuesday and verify every name spelling against the official register, as corrections after engraving are costly. The trophies travel in a single padded flight case, which must remain locked in transit and be signed for item by item. The instruction for the courier hand-over is recorded immediately below.

courier memo of yajef-bajep: the frawyn jordor courier leaves the norwyn ledger at gate 2781 under passcode 330769

For the heads of department: the group policy with Averlane Mutual renews on 1 November. Premiums are up 9% owing to last year's warehouse claim at the Dunhollow site. I've obtained two alternative quotes; both exclude flood cover, which we need. Broker meetings are booked for mid-October, and the claims history file is in the shared drive. Please hold renewal decisions until Selda reviews the terms against the note that follows.

board note of fajef-kadug: Project Oliath slips by six weeks because of the tooling delay.

## Rate Limiting Environment Variables

The Quillgate internal API gateway enforces per-plugin rate limits. As an external plugin author, you receive a default budget of 200 requests per minute, which Quillgate tracks by plugin identity rather than IP. Exceeding the budget returns a 429 with a retry hint header. You can request a higher tier through the Marrowfield partner portal. Your plugin must present its signing credential on every request so the gateway can attribute traffic correctly. Set the credential in your env file as follows.

secret setting of taduf-bahip: COURIER_KEY5=49c55